Ida Winton Smith

Ida Winton Smith, 96, of Little Rock, passed away February 20, 2017. She was born in Hensley, Arkansas to John Wesley Elkins and Minnie Roarke Elkins, who preceded her in death, along with her husbands, Tommy Smith and Faber Winton Sr., and several siblings. She is survived by her sons, Faber Winton Jr. of Little Rock and Gary Winton (Linda) of Lake Tenkiller, Oklahoma; and daughter, Deborah Lynn Pilgrim (Roger) of Lepanto, Arkansas; several grandchildren, great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ews. Ida was an active member of the Eastern Star and the Daughters of the Nile, past MCO (Mighty Chosen One) of the Daughters of Mokanna and a member of the Bendemeer Cauldron. Visitation will be Sunday, February 26 from 3-5 p.m. at Little Rock Funeral Home, 8801 Knoedl Ct. (NW corner I-630 and Barrow Rd.). Services will be Monday, February 27 at 10 a.m. at the funeral home, officiated by Dr. Jim Brettell, followed by interment at Oakland Cemetery in Little Rock.
